Perchè Connhex è un'ottima alternativa ad AWS IoT
Amazon Web Services (AWS) è uno dei principali fornitori di servizi cloud. L'offerta di servizi IoT, oltre alla dimensione di Amazon, rende AWS una scelta molto popolare per le aziende che vogliono connettere i loro prodotti.
Questa pagina descrive come Connhex è diverso e quando dovresti sceglierlo rispetto ad AWS.
Connhex vs AWS IoT: quali sono le differenze?
Progettato per i produttori IoT
I servizi AWS devono coprire ogni possibile caso d'uso, in praticamente ogni settore. Questo è un grande vantaggio per il bilancio di Amazon, ma significa anche che questi servizi devono essere generici1. Connhex si concentra esclusivamente nell'essere la migliore soluzione per i produttori di dispositivi, desiderosi di ampliare la loro offerta commerciale attraverso la propria piattaforma IoT.
Questo tema si ripete in tutto Connhex: da come vengono archiviati i dati, a come viene mantenuta la compatibilità con qualsiasi dispositivo legacy, ogni aspetto di Connhex è ottimizzato per le applicazioni IoT.
Suite completa vs infrastruttura
Connhex è una suite completa per l'IoT industriale, mentre AWS offre servizi infrastrutturali. Si tratta di approcci opposti: mentre AWS fornisce solo la tecnologia di base, Connhex comprende tutto ciò di cui hai bisogno, anche uscendo dai confini tipici dell'IoT: ad esempio, include una dettagliata valutazione della conformità GDPR, un modo per accettare pagamenti e gestire profili utente completi.
In altre parole, replicare una versione di base di Connhex tramite i servizi AWS significa pagare qualcuno per creare una soluzione basata su questi servizi:
- IoT Core
- IoT Remote Device Management
- AWS Lambda
- DynamoDB
- S3 - Glacier Deep Archive
- Amazon CloudWatch
- AWS Key Management Service
- Amazon SNS
- Amazon API Gateway
Questo è solo l'inizio: dovresti poi pensare ad una strategia di messaggistica efficiente, a come portare i dispositivi in uno stato operativo2, ad aggiornare il tuo processo di produzione, ... E, oltre a doverti fare carico di approfondite fasi di test e convalida, mancherebbero ancora molte delle funzionalità che rendono Connhex unico.
Time to market
Creare, testare e convalidare la tua piattaforma IoT usando i servizi AWS è un progetto che tipicamente impiega mesi, mentre installare Connhex su un server richiede solo alcuni minuti.
Il time to market si riduce drasticamente anche quando si tratta di creare app dedicate agli utenti finali. Attributi e relazioni, storicizzazione, creazione di regole, autenticazione e profili utente sono tutte cose delle quali non avrai bisogno di preoccuparti.
Costi
Connhex e AWS hanno modelli di pricing opposti. Mentre anche solo per ottenere una stima approssimativa dei costi di AWS è indispensabile un calcolatore di prezzi, i prezzi di Connhex sono semplici e trasparenti.
Inoltre, ricorda che dovresti aggiungere i costi di supporto e manutenzione alla stima calcolata: al contrario, tutti i piani Connhex includono supporto, correzioni di sicurezza e aggiornamenti delle funzionalità 3.
Hai bisogno di almeno 1 anno di disponibilità dei dati? Connhex è da 4 a 9 volte più economico rispetto ad AWS4. E questo assumendo che non tu non abbia bisogno di replicare alcune delle funzionalità più avanzate di Connhex tramite i servizi AWS, altrimenti la differenza diventa rapidamente ancora più ampia.
Analogamente al time to market, anche i costi per le app rivolte agli utenti finali vengono ridotti: puoi sfruttare tutti i servizi di Connhex, creati appositamente per i produttori di dispositivi che vogliono costruire la propria piattaforma IoT.
Se vuoi analizzare più in dettaglio i costi di AWS per la costruzione di una piattaforma IoT, dai un'occhiata qui.
Proprietà dei dati e vendor lock-in
Utilizzando Connhex, mantieni il possesso al 100% dei tuoi dati: Connhex può essere rilasciato su istanze fornite da qualsiasi provider di tua scelta. Grazie al fatto che Connhex è una suite autocontenuta, anche la migrazione da un fornitore all'altro è possibile: non dovrai preoccuparti di alcuna dipendenza esterna.
Hai anche la libertà di installare Connhex su un server dedicato, come un VPS, o su qualsiasi ambiente cloud che offra un servizio Kubernetes gestito5.
Utilizzare i servizi AWS, d'altra parte, è come sposarsi: sciogliere il vincolo è difficile, a meno di non essere disposti a stracciare il proprio investimento e ricominciare - dopo una dolorosa fase di migrazione. E se pensi di essere al sicuro semplicemente rimanendo con uno dei maggiori fornitori, ripensaci.
Supporto e manutenzione
A meno che tu non abbia un team cloud dedicato in azienda, dovrai esternalizzare la costruzione di una soluzione IoT utilizzando i servizi AWS. Amazon ha una lunga lista di partner tra cui puoi scegliere: fai attenzione al fatto che, in generale, ti proporranno solo l'integrazione di quanti più servizi AWS possibile. Assicurati quindi di sentire anche un altro parere, per evitare di pagare per ciò di cui non hai bisogno.
La stessa azienda sarà tipicamente responsabile anche del supporto e della manutenzione della soluzione - il segreto di Pulcinella è che questa è la fase in cui si fanno i margini. Quanto costa? Varia, di molto. Una buona prima stima è nell'ordine delle decine di migliaia di euro all'anno.
Qualsiasi piano di Connhex, invece, include già supporto e manutenzione.
Personalizzazione
Connhex è stato costruito basandosi sull'esperienza di sviluppo di piattaforme IoT per molteplici casi d'uso: siamo certi che soddisferà le tue esigenze.
Se hai delle necessità specifiche, siamo comunque disponibili a fornire una versione personalizzata di Connhex: contattaci e troveremo insieme la soluzione migliore. Al contrario, utilizzando AWS, potrai utilizzare ogni servizio esclusivamente così com'è, dovendo poi aggiungere funzionalità da zero per modificarne il comportamento.
Anche l'operazione inversa è solitamente possibile: puoi integrare in una piattaforma IoT esistente solo alcune parti di Connhex - dai un'occhiata a questo caso studio per un esempio.
Quando AWS IoT è migliore di Connhex?
Ci sono situazioni in cui AWS è preferibile rispetto a Connhex, ovviamente. Il suo modello di pricing pay-per-use è la soluzione migliore per le tue esigenze se:
- hai intenzione di connettere solo decine di dispositivi
- non sei interessato a conservare dati per più di qualche mese
- la tua azienda sta già utilizzando molti servizi AWS e desideri integrare anche la tua piattaforma IoT
Se vuoi approfittare della affidabilità, scala e conformità di AWS senza utilizzare i suoi servizi proprietari, ricorda che Connhex può essere rilasciato su AWS EC26 nativamente.
Perché dovresti scegliere Connhex rispetto ad AWS IoT
Connhex è una suite completa per l'IoT industriale, mentre i servizi AWS coprono solo gli aspetti infrastrutturali. Connhex è una soluzione migliore rispetto ad AWS per le tue esigenze se:
- sei un produttore di dispositivi, che vuole connettere almeno 1000 dispositivi alla sua piattaforma IoT
- stai cercando una suite plug-and-play, non solo servizi che ti permetteranno di costruirne una
- vuoi iniziare a fornire funzionalità aggiuntive e aprire nuovi modelli di business rapidamente
- stai cercando di costruire un'infrastruttura con bassi costi operativi per dispositivo, per poter ad esempio offrire ai tuoi clienti una versione gratuita
- vuoi utilizzare una soluzione che è già stata testata e validata
- dai valore alla proprietà dei dati e vuoi mantenere la flessibilità di cambiare provider in qualsiasi momento
Tutto pronto per iniziare a connettere i tuoi dispositivi? In questa pagina puoi vedere tutte le configurazioni di Connhex e scegliere quella più adatta alle tue esigenze. Ancora qualche dubbio? Puoi contattarci in qualsiasi momento per ulteriori informazioni: saremo lieti di sentirti!
- Dei più di 200 servizi AWS, solo IoT Core e IoT Remote Device Management sono specificamente rivolti all'IoT.↩
- Considerando anche i dispositivi già sul campo, con diverse revisioni hardware - nessuno sembra mai ricordarsene fino a qualche giorno dopo il rilascio in produzione.↩
- Per essere precisi, un confronto mele con mele significa che includere anche i costi di hosting per Connhex. A seconda del provider scelto, per una tipica installazione i costi variano da 50 a 300 €/mese per deployment. Se hai bisogno di una stima più accurata, siamo a disposizione!↩
- Assunzioni chiave per determinare i costi di AWS: 20.000 dispositivi connessi, $ 50.000/anno di supporto e manutenzione (scenario base!), un anno di disponibilità dei dati più un anno aggiuntivo di retention. Il fatto che sia indicata solamente una fascia di prezzo è dovuto alla quantità di dati trasmessi, mantenuta variabile: puoi trovare una panoramica completa sui costi AWS qui.↩
- Se non hai familiarità con questi termini, nessun problema. Per semplicità: il primo scenario è ideale quando il traffico generato dai tuoi dispositivi è abbastanza prevedibile, mentre il secondo è ottimo se prevedi picchi di traffico rari ma importanti.↩
- Utilizzando Amazon EKS.↩